My tls sometimes is very sluggish at low rpm, I mean pedal to the floor in 2nd gear and I'm struggling to get to 3000 rpm, once past that it wakes up. This happened twice now since I own it 16k miles... Dunno what is causing this.
Also my old CL-S was an auto, and at 50k miles or so it got a bad throttle positioning sensor so it sometimes did start from 2nd gear and after that it would hold gears till 5-6k rpm, and no I wasn't in manual mode. That was actually reproduced at the dealer, and the throttle position sensor was replaced and never had that issue after.
